What george said is probily the easiest an best idea With composites you design the part for your material not copy your part in your chosen material. Not perfect but if you did want it in one operation,no bonding additional bracket,split your mould through that feature. With the two parts of the mould One ply front an rear rear both running into the feature. Put localised reinforcements in the feature to fill it Bolt mould together an do the rest of your plies as whole plies for the complete item
